	 <bioghist>
		<head> Background </head>
		<bioghist>
		  <head> Background Note </head>
		  <p>Thompsonville is located in Piute County, Utah which is three miles
			 southeast of Marysvale near US-89 at the mouth of Gold Creek. It is a small
			 farming community named for the Thompson family, who lived in the
			 community.</p>
		</bioghist>
	 </bioghist>
	 <scopecontent encodinganalog="520">
		<head> Scope and Content </head>
		<p>Included in this collection are photographs of the Ward, Home and
		  Dewitt Thompson families. Also included are photographs of a school class at
		  Marysvale School and the Deer Trail Mine. </p>
